写在前面: 在spring4之后,想要使用注解形式,必须得要引入aop包。 在配置文件中,引入一个context约束<?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http:/
转载 2023-09-21 13:24:55
54阅读
工具原料:JDKEclipse/IDEA开始学Spring,应该已经安好java环境了,这里我就不赘述了,直接开始开始下一步教程。 配置spring环境需要导入spring相关jar包,有两种办法可以使用,第一种是办法是使用maven自动导入,第二种是把jar包下载到本地,然后手动导入。这里推荐第一种办法。第一种方法:首先新建一个maven项目,点击New Project,选择 Ma
# Spring 框架中基于 Java 配置 在现代 Java 企业级应用程序开发中,Spring 框架因其灵活性、易用性以及强大功能而广受欢迎。传统上,Spring 使用 XML 配置文件来进行 Bean 定义和依赖注入,但随着 Java 8 及以上版本普及,基于 Java 配置方法(通常称为 Java Config)逐渐成为一种流行替代方案。 ## 什么是 Java 配置
原创 2024-09-25 04:17:17
16阅读
@Configuration 和 @Bean 注解这两个注解一般配合使用。带有
原创 2022-04-14 11:31:57
83阅读
以下内容引用自http://wiki.jikexueyuan.com/project/spring/java-based-configuration.html: 基于Java配置选项,可以使你在不用配置XML情况下编写大多数Spring配置。 @Configuration和@Bean注解 带有
转载 2017-05-24 21:30:00
70阅读
2评论
@Configuration 和 @Bean 注解这两个注解一般配合使用。带有 @Configuration 注解类表示这个类可以使用 Spring IoC 容器作为 bean 定义来源。@Bean 注解告诉 Spring,一个带有 @Bean 注解方法将返回一个对象,该对象应该被注册为在 Spring 应用程序上下文中 bean。
原创 2021-07-13 16:41:08
53阅读
使用java配置Spring实体类public class User { @Value("张三") private String name; public String getName() { return name; } public void setName(String name) { this.name = nam
转载 2023-05-26 16:07:51
64阅读
我们这节中,使用java配置方式来配置Spring。不再使用XML文件步骤1:新建一个java配置类:SpringConfig。=======================类似于XML文件@Configuration让他变成配置类步骤2:编写实体类,并使用@Bean使其变成一个bean===============类似于xml配置文件中bean    在java配置类中将这个类定义出来imp
转载 2023-07-21 10:53:22
31阅读
Java Spring介绍 简介: Spring是一个开源框架,它由Rod Johnson创建。它是为了解决企业应用开发复杂性而创建Spring使用基本JavaBean来完成以前只可能由EJB完成事情。然而,Spring用途不仅限于服务器端开发。从简单性、可测试性和松耦合角度而言,任何Java应用都可以从Spring中受益。目的:解决企业应用开发
转载 2023-07-07 11:31:23
58阅读
Java配置Spring4.x推荐配置方式,可以完全替代xml配置。1.1@Configuration 和 @BeanSpringJava配置方式是通过 @Configuration 和 @Bean 这两个注解实现:1、@Configuration 作用于类上,相当于一个xml配置文件;2、@Bean 作用于方法上,相当于xml配置<bean>;1.2 示例该示例演示了通过
转载 2023-07-08 20:35:24
84阅读
❤️基于Java方式配置Spring完全不使用Springxml配置,全权交给java来做!JavaConfig 是Sp
原创 2022-10-20 10:22:42
57阅读
# 基于Java配置Spring EnableAsync 在开发中,我们经常会遇到需要异步执行任务,比如发送邮件、处理大数据等。Spring框架提供了`@EnableAsync`注解,可以方便地实现异步执行任务功能。本文将介绍基于Java配置Spring EnableAsync使用方法,并提供相应代码示例。 ## 什么是@EnableAsync `@EnableAsync`是Sp
原创 2023-12-16 07:32:16
101阅读
java配置java提供一种基于java代码方式完全替代xml配置java中只有类,那我们把一个类映射成xml就可以了。这也符合面向对象思想。java配置可以和xml配置配合使用,也可以完全废弃xml。// @Configuration告知spring,该类下将被定义一个或多个Bean。 @Configuration //@Component public class SpringConf
转载 2023-08-27 23:23:08
40阅读
到目前为止,您已经了解了如何配置使用XML配置文件Spring bean。如果习惯使用XML配置,那么会说,这不是真的需要学习如何进行基于Java配置,因为你要使用配置或者可达到相同结果。基于Java配置选项,可以编写大多数Spring不用配置XML,但有几个基于Java注释帮助下解释。@Configuration & @Bean 注解:注释类与@Configuration表
转载 2024-05-10 15:36:04
74阅读
Spring3.0,@Configuration用于定义配置类,可替换xml配置文件,被注解类内部包含有一个或多个被@Bean注解方法,这些方法将会AnnotationConfigApplicationContext类进行扫描,并用于构建bean定义,初始化Spring容器。@Configuration标注在类上,相当于把该类作为springxml配置文件中<beans>,作
转载 2023-08-06 21:59:22
94阅读
概述使用Java类提供Bean定义信息实例分析使用基于Java配置信息启动Spring容器直接通过Configuration启动Spring容器通过AnnotationConfigApplicationContext构造函数加载配置类通过编码方式加载多个Configuration配置类然后通过刷新容器应用这些配置类通过Import将多个配置类组装到一个配置类中然后仅需注册这个
原创 2021-05-31 17:34:46
258阅读
概述使用Java类提供Bean定义信息实例分析使用基于Java配置信息启动Spring容器直接通过Configuration启动Spring容器通过AnnotationConfigApplicationContext构造函数加载配置类通过编码方式加载多个Configuration配置类然后通过刷新容器应用这些配置类通过Import将多个配置类组装到一个配置类中然后仅需注册这个
原创 2022-04-14 09:44:46
138阅读
前面我们提到过:按照注入配置元数据来讲,Spring配置开发一般分为三类:基于 XML 配置文件,基于注解配置基于 Java 配置【不推荐】,之前我们所有的概念和实践都是基于XML配置实现,今天这篇Blog我们来基于注解进行Spring开发,了解下注解开发模式,这是一种可以大量减少XML配置开发方式;同时顺带了解下基于Java配置开发方式,这种方式则完全不使用配置文件,同时
配置注解支持:在spring4之后,想要使用注解形式,必须得要引入 aop 包?导入 context 约束,增加注解支持:?配置扫描指定包下注解常用注解说明自动装配注解@Autowired:自动装配,其作用是为了消除Java代码中getter/setter方法和bean中property属性。其中是否消除getter程序需求,若需要对外提供私有属性,则应当保留@Autowired是按
# Spring基于注解配置基于 Java 配置探索 Spring 框架作为一个流行企业应用开发框架,提供了多种配置方式来管理 bean 生命周期与依赖关系。其中,基于 XML 配置虽然仍然有效,但随着注解和 Java 配置引入,开发者可以以更简洁、更直观方式实现相同功能。在这篇文章中,我们将探讨基于注解配置基于 Java 配置两种方式,并提供代码示例和类图、流程图来帮助
原创 8月前
81阅读
  • 1
  • 2
  • 3
  • 4
  • 5